How gas prices have changed in Alexandria in the last week
Stacker compiled statistics on gas prices in Alexandria, LA metro area using data from AAA. Gas prices are current as of June 6.
Alexandria by the numbers
- Gas current price: $2.70
--- Louisiana average: $2.73
- Week change: -$0.00 (-0.1%)
- Year change: -$0.26 (-8.8%)
- Historical expensive gas price: $4.55 (6/16/22)
- Diesel current price: $3.24
- Week change: -$0.01 (-0.5%)
- Year change: -$0.38 (-10.4%)
- Historical expensive diesel price: $5.45 (6/18/22)
